May is scholarship month and the Vinton Area Dollars for Scholars is selling refillable cups that can be used at John’s Qwik Stop in Vinton. For $20 customers will be allowed unlimited free refills of coffee or fountain pop from May 1 to September 1.
 
John Ketchen was on the original charter for the Vinton Area Dollars for Scholars in 1991. When approached about this fund raising idea he was excited about the opportunity to be involved. 
 
The cups will be available May 1 at John’s Qwik Stop (814 C Ave) and the Vinton Fareway Store (501 A Ave) from 8 a.m. until noon. All proceeds will be used to award scholarships to graduating seniors in the Vinton/Shellsburg school district.
 
The Vinton Area Dollars for Scholars is a locally operated and supported, non-profit, tax exempt scholarship foundation. Operated by an all-volunteer board of directors. The purpose of Dollars for Scholars is to expand access to higher education by involving and assisting the community to support local students. This year the Vinton Chapter will be awarding 6 scholarships for $1,000 each at the Vinton/Shellsburg Senior Awards night on May 13.
 
The Vinton Area Dollars for Scholars is a chapter affiliate of Scholarhip America. A nationally recognized non-profit student aid service organization. The organization encourages colleges to give matching funds to receiving Dollars for Scholars scholarships.
